More model informationOne of a pair of cast bronze bull figurines, probably rein guides for a horse drawn vehicle. Found at Bulberry Camp in Dorset in the 19th century, initially nailed to a local door, until recovered by an antiquarian. One of the pair is in Dorchester museum and art gallery. This one is kindly on loan, along with part of the anchor chain from the same location, from Dorchester museum and art gallery, to Beaminster Museum.
